AIDS has killed more than 25 million people, making it one of the most destructive epidemics in recorded history. Despite recent, improved access to antiretroviral treatment and care in many regions of the world, the AIDS epidemic claimed an estimated 3.1 million (between 2.8 and 3.6 million) lives in 2005 of which, more than half a million (570,000) were children.

Definition of Aids
Acquired Immune Deficiency Syndrome (AIDS) is an infectious disease caused by the human immunodeficiency virus (HIV). The virus progressively destroys the immune system of the person infected.

Worlds AIDS Day
World AIDS Day, 1 December is an opportunity for people worldwide to unite in the fight against HIV and AIDS. This year, it's up to you, me and us to stop the spread of HIV and end prejudice.
